AMIRI has an exciting opportunity for a Junior Allocator to join our DTC Merchandising team Reporting to the Associate Director of Merchandising and Planning, this role will focus on assisting the allocator with the efficiency of product allocations for our retail locations.

Key Responsibilities:

Assist in managing merchandise allocation to outlet channels, ensuring product availability across all categories is always optimized. Support with inventory movements across all DTC channels, from initial distribution to end-of-life cycle, including replenishment and consolidation of inventory. Monitor and control store inventory levels based on factors such as store capacity, seasonality, and sales trends. Assist in managing the basic stock replenishment program, collaborating with the Planning team to maximize sales opportunities. Collaborate with the Planner to identify growth opportunities and address declining sales trends by optimizing merchandise assortment. Participate in business reviews with the Merchandising and Planning teams to align allocations with sales objectives. Provide analytical insights to drive sales and margin growth while minimizing risks. Coordinate with the Production team to track shipment statuses, manage shortages, and handle overages. Contribute ideas and suggestions for process improvements and tool enhancements to increase productivity. Ensure data accuracy and alignment across various systems to facilitate effective cross-functional collaboration. Actively engage in cross-functional team activities to support overall business goals.

Qualifications:

1-2 years of relevant experience in allocation, inventory analysis, or retail operations.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ills. Detail-oriented with a commitment to follow through on tasks. Adaptable to changing priorities and comfortable with embracing change.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ment. Proficiency in Excel is required; experience with other analytical tools is a plus. A passion for the luxury retail industry and a desire to learn and grow within the field.
